Craft and Frontend Web Developer
Societyone
Sydney, Australia
6 Month contract with SocietyOne, a FinTech company in Australia. I was responsible for maintaining a large Craft CMS codebase and providing new features with a quick turnaround for stakeholders in the marketing department. I also worked with various API integrations provided by SocietyOne's partners to provide credit score information, as well as credit card amortization schedules for prospective borrowers.

Front End Web Developer
Blue State Digital
San Francisco Bay Area
3 month contract position working with BSD NYC and the City of New York to rebuild AccessNYC, an online tool that allows users to find assistance in the city food, money, housing, work and other benefits/programs. I handled the WordPress templating alongside Jon Jandoc, using Timber to build Twig templates. I also integrated the City's GatherContent system to allow them to sync content from one central repository of data and distribute it across their website or future apps/systems they may integrate.
